摘要
简述微电解-催化氧化工艺处理染料生产废水的试验过程,通过对主要工艺段的调试,确定了各工艺的控制条件.结果表明:废水COD质量浓度为4 300 mg/L,色度为400倍时,该工艺处理废水COD可降至154 mg/L,色度为32倍,出水水质达到国家污水综合排放二级标准.
The combined process of microelectrolysis - oxidation was designed to treat the dyestuff wastewater. The optimistic parameters were given for each work section through tests. The experimental results showed that COD could be reduced from 4 300 mg/L to 154 mg/L,and the colour from 400 mg/L to 32 mg/L by the process. The outlet water could meet the requirements set by Class Ⅱ national standard.
